Effects of deltamethrine on oxidative stress and biochemical parameters of Galleria mellonella

Abstract (EN)

In the present study, the impacts of deltamethrin on oxidative stress parameters (Superoxide dismutase (SOD), catalase (CAT) and malondialdehyde (MDA) and biochemical parameters (protein lipid and carbohydrate) in Galleria mellonella larvae were investigated. Different concentrations of deltamethrin were added to the larvae's food, and 5 different concentrations of deltamethrin were applied to the larvae as control, DMSO, 50, 100 and 150 µg/100 g. There was no change observed in the protein amounts of the larvae due to deltamethrin, the lipid and carbohydrate amounts were significantly decreased compared to the control group at all concentrations tested. SOD enzyme activity was significantly increased at all concentrations compared to the control, including the negative control group. CAT enzyme activity showed significant increases in deltamethrin-containing. It showed significant increases in MDA amounts at all concentrations tested. As a result, deltamethrin caused significant changes in oxidative stress parameters and biochemical biomarkers in the model organism G. mellonella. These changes are important in demonstrating the toxic effects of deltamethrin.
